2006 Cadillac SRX vs. 2005 Ford Thunderbird

To start off, 2006 Cadillac SRX is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Ford Thunderbird.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Ford Thunderbird would be higher. At 4,565 cc (8 cylinders), 2006 Cadillac SRX is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Cadillac SRX (321 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 41 more horse power than 2005 Ford Thunderbird. (280 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Cadillac SRX should accelerate faster than 2005 Ford Thunderbird.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Cadillac SRX weights approximately 239 kg more than 2005 Ford Thunderbird.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2006 Cadillac SRX is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2005 Ford Thunderbird.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2006 Cadillac SRX will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Cadillac SRX (427 Nm) has 39 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Ford Thunderbird. (388 Nm). This means 2006 Cadillac SRX will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Ford Thunderbird.

Compare all specifications:

2006 Cadillac SRX 2005 Ford Thunderbird
Make Cadillac Ford
Model SRX Thunderbird
Year Released 2006 2005
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 4565 cc 3932 cc
Engine Cylinders 8 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type V V
Valves per Cylinder 4 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 321 HP 280 HP
Engine RPM 6000 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 427 Nm 388 Nm
Engine Bore Size 93.1 mm 86 mm
Engine Stroke Size 84 mm 85 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 10.0:1 10.8:1
Drive Type 4WD Rear
Number of Seats 5 seats 2 seats
Number of Doors 5 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 1951 kg 1712 kg
Vehicle Length 4960 mm 4740 mm
Vehicle Width 1850 mm 1840 mm
Vehicle Height 1730 mm 1330 mm
Wheelbase Size 2960 mm 2760 mm
Fuel Consumption Overall 14 L/100km 11.8 L/100km
Fuel Tank Capacity 76 L 68 L
